So, apparently ValVe may have struck again with a large metagame inside of the apparent April Fools Day joke. I, probably like most of you, assumed it was just a hilarious joke for the first of April, but
PC Gamer states otherwise All of the games in the Potato Sack were updated with various things that seem to point to something larger, notably something relating to Portal 2. There's a
wiki set up with all the clues already, so it will be interesting to see what comes out of it.
I have no puzzle skill for this kind of stuff, so I'll probably just be on the side watching.
